John Seafers was transported on the Earl St Vincent, departing 29th Apr 1823 and arriving 9th Sep 1823 with 161 passengers.

Convict Notes




Irish Convict Database, by Peter Mayberry. John Seafers, alias Sheafers, age on arrival, 33, Per Earl St Vincent, (3) 1823. Tried at Clare Co, 1821, 7 years, Crime: Stealing a horse. DOB 1790, Native place, Dublin. Trade, Dealer in cattle. Remarks: Retransported as John Murphy per Captain Cook (3) 1836.




1825 - New South Wales and Tasmania, Australia Convict Musters. 1825 Name; John Seafers Age; No Details Class; Convict Vessel; El. S. Vincent - 1820 ** - Life Employment/Remarks; PATIENT; Hospital. Parramatta 1828 - New South Wales. Census Name; John Saffers. Age; 36. Ship; Earl St Vincent - F by S. 7 years. Protestant. Constable Residence; Will'm Dares, Sydney




1823 - New South Wales, Australia, Convict Indents. Earl St Vincent - 1823 Age; 33 [1788 Read & write. Protestant, Married Native Place; Dublin Trade or calling; Dealer in Cattle Trial where & Date; Clare - 6 Mar 1821 - 7 years Height; 5 ft. 4 3/4 Eyes; Lt Blue Hair; Black to grey Completion; Dark Remarks; Carters Barracks
